use super::*;
impl ChainSegment {
#[inline]
pub fn new<G1, P1, P2, G2>(ghost1: G1, point1: P1, point2: P2, ghost2: G2) -> Self
where
G1: Into<Vec2>,
P1: Into<Vec2>,
P2: Into<Vec2>,
G2: Into<Vec2>,
{
Self {
ghost1: ghost1.into(),
segment: Segment::new(point1, point2),
ghost2: ghost2.into(),
chain_id: 0,
}
}
#[inline]
pub fn from_segment<G1: Into<Vec2>, G2: Into<Vec2>>(
ghost1: G1,
segment: Segment,
ghost2: G2,
) -> Self {
Self {
ghost1: ghost1.into(),
segment,
ghost2: ghost2.into(),
chain_id: 0,
}
}
#[inline]
pub fn chain_id_raw(self) -> i32 {
self.chain_id
}
#[inline]
pub fn from_raw(segment: ffi::b2ChainSegment) -> Self {
Self {
ghost1: Vec2::from_raw(segment.ghost1),
segment: Segment::from_raw(segment.segment),
ghost2: Vec2::from_raw(segment.ghost2),
chain_id: segment.chainId,
}
}
#[inline]
pub fn into_raw(self) -> ffi::b2ChainSegment {
ffi::b2ChainSegment {
ghost1: self.ghost1.into_raw(),
segment: self.segment.into_raw(),
ghost2: self.ghost2.into_raw(),
chainId: self.chain_id,
}
}
#[inline]
pub fn is_valid(self) -> bool {
self.ghost1.is_valid() && self.segment.is_valid() && self.ghost2.is_valid()
}
#[inline]
pub fn validate(self) -> ApiResult<()> {
geometry_is_valid_or_err(self.is_valid())
}
}
impl fmt::Debug for ChainSegment {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
f.debug_struct("ChainSegment")
.field("ghost1", &self.ghost1)
.field("segment", &self.segment)
.field("ghost2", &self.ghost2)
.field("chain_id_raw", &self.chain_id)
.finish()
}
}
impl PartialEq for ChainSegment {
fn eq(&self, other: &Self) -> bool {
self.ghost1 == other.ghost1 && self.segment == other.segment && self.ghost2 == other.ghost2
}
}
